Ursodeoxycholic Acid (UDCA) and Preventing Gallstones After Rapid Weight Loss

Rapid, large weight loss — typical after bariatric surgery or very restrictive low-calorie diets — significantly raises the risk of gallstone formation. A randomized controlled trial tested whether prophylactic ursodeoxycholic acid (UDCA) after bariatric surgery reduces that risk, and found a very large effect. This is not, however, advice about ordinary, gradual weight loss — we discuss exactly who these results apply to, and who they don't.

Gallstones — a common but underappreciated problem

Gallstone disease (cholelithiasis) is the presence of hardened deposits in the gallbladder, forming mainly when bile contains too much cholesterol relative to the bile salts and lecithin that normally keep it dissolved. When that balance is disrupted, cholesterol starts to precipitate and crystallize, gradually forming hard stones. Most gallstones cause no symptoms for a long time, but in some people they lead to severe pain in the upper right abdomen (so-called biliary colic), nausea, and in complicated cases to inflammation of the gallbladder or bile ducts requiring urgent surgical intervention.

Many risk factors for gallstones are well known — female sex, age, obesity, pregnancy, certain medications, and genetic predisposition. One factor, however, is often left out of conversations about weight loss, despite being well documented for decades: rapid, large weight loss itself can significantly raise the risk of new stones forming, regardless of the method used to achieve that loss.

Why it's specifically rapid weight loss, not weight loss as such

The mechanism behind this is well established in physiology and stems from what happens in the liver during intense mobilization of fat tissue. When the body burns large amounts of fat in a short time — as happens after bariatric surgery or on very restrictive low-calorie diets (below roughly 800 kcal/day) — a sudden, increased stream of cholesterol released from breaking-down fat cells reaches the liver. The liver secretes this excess cholesterol into bile faster than the secretion of bile salts, which normally keep it in solution, can keep pace. The result is bile supersaturated with cholesterol — a state that favors crystallization and stone formation.

An additional factor is that with very low calorie intake, and especially low dietary fat, the gallbladder contracts and empties less often (because gallbladder contraction is triggered mainly by fat in food). Bile stays in the gallbladder longer, giving supersaturated cholesterol more time to crystallize. This combination — more cholesterol in bile and less frequent gallbladder emptying — explains why gallstone risk rises so markedly specifically with rapid, large weight reduction, rather than with gradual, moderate weight loss.

Key distinction

This phenomenon concerns the pace and scale of weight loss, not the fact of losing weight itself. Slow, gradual weight reduction as part of a balanced diet does not carry comparable risk — more on this later in the article.

A growing-scale problem: bariatric surgery

The number of bariatric procedures (including gastric bypass and sleeve gastrectomy) is rising year after year as an effective treatment for severe obesity and its accompanying metabolic diseases. Patients after such procedures typically lose anywhere from a dozen to several dozen kilograms within the first 6-12 months — it's precisely the pace and scale of this loss that makes the post-bariatric population one of the groups with the highest documented risk of newly formed gallstones, reaching as high as 30-50% in the first year after surgery in observational studies without any prophylaxis.

It's precisely in this specific population — not in the general population of people losing weight through diet and physical activity at a typical, moderate pace — that researchers have for years studied whether prophylactic administration of ursodeoxycholic acid (UDCA), a naturally occurring bile acid with cholesterol-dissolving action, can prevent new stones from forming. We describe one of the newer, well-designed studies in this area below.

What the RCT after OAGB bariatric surgery showed

The Role of Ursodeoxycholic Acid (UDCA) in Cholelithiasis Management After One Anastomosis Gastric Bypass (OAGB) for Morbid Obesity: Results of a Monocentric Randomized Controlled Trial

Moderate evidence

Pizza F, D'Antonio D, Lucido FS, Tolone S, Del Genio G, Dell'Isola C, Docimo L, Gambardella C · Obesity Surgery · 2020

This single-center randomized controlled trial enrolled 190 patients after one-anastomosis gastric bypass (OAGB) surgery for morbid obesity. Participants were randomly assigned to two equal groups of 95: a group receiving UDCA at 600 mg daily for 6 months after surgery, and a control group with no pharmacological prophylaxis. After 12 months of follow-up, new gallstones were found in 4 of 95 people (4.2%) in the UDCA group versus 24 of 95 (25.2%) in the control group — a statistically significant difference (p<0.05). Among patients who developed stones despite treatment, 28.6% had clinical symptoms, while 71.4% remained asymptomatic. No significant adverse effects related to UDCA use were recorded.

A large effect in one specific study

Moderate evidence

The scale of the risk reduction (from 25.2% to 4.2%, roughly a sixfold decrease) is very large and statistically significant, making this a promising result. At the same time, it is a single-center study — conducted at one hospital, by one surgical team — which justifies classifying the evidence as moderate rather than strong: replicating a similar effect in independent, multicenter trials would further strengthen the conclusion.

Exactly who these results apply to

This is NOT general dietary advice — the scope of this study is narrow

This is the most important caveat in the entire article: the Pizza et al. study concerned exclusively patients after a specific type of bariatric surgery (OAGB) for morbid obesity, taking a specific dose of UDCA (600 mg/day) for a specific period (6 months) under medical supervision. The results do NOT prove that: (1) people on an ordinary weight-loss diet should take UDCA themselves "just in case"; (2) UDCA prevents gallstones in the general population; (3) every case of rapid weight loss requires pharmacological prophylaxis. Extrapolating this result to other populations — for example people on a very low-calorie diet without surgery, athletes cutting weight, or the general population losing weight at a typical pace — has no basis in this specific study and would require separate data from those groups.

In other words: this study answers a narrow, specific clinical question (does UDCA help a particular group of post-surgical patients) and should be interpreted only in that context. The decision to use UDCA after bariatric surgery is made by the surgical/bariatric team caring for the patient, taking individual risk factors into account — not by the patient alone based on a single article or an internet search.

Myth vs. fact: does every kind of weight loss raise risk equally

Myth

Every kind of weight loss — regardless of pace and method — increases gallstone risk to a similar degree, so anyone losing weight should consider prophylaxis.

Fact

Risk is clearly tied to the pace and scale of weight loss, not to the fact of losing weight itself. Slow, gradual weight reduction (roughly 0.5-1 kg per week, as part of a balanced diet containing a moderate amount of fat, which allows the gallbladder to empty regularly) carries much lower risk than the rapid, drastic weight loss typical of bariatric surgery or very low-calorie diets. The populations with the highest documented risk are post-bariatric patients and people on strictly supervised diets below roughly 800 kcal/day — not the general population losing weight at a typical, healthy pace.

UDCA is a medication, not a supplement for self-use

UDCA is not an over-the-counter product for self-directed prophylaxis

Ursodeoxycholic acid is, in most countries, a prescription medication used under medical supervision for certain liver and bile duct diseases and — as in the study described — prophylactically after bariatric procedures. It is not a dietary supplement that can be bought and taken on one's own "just in case" while losing weight. Dosing, treatment duration, and eligibility for its use should always be decided by the treating physician, taking the patient's individual clinical picture into account.

What's worth doing in practice

Practical takeaways — to discuss with your bariatric team or treating physician, not to implement on your own

  • If you're planning or have had bariatric surgery, ask your surgeon or bariatric team whether prophylactic UDCA use is warranted in your case during the post-operative period
  • If you're on a very restrictive low-calorie diet (below roughly 800 kcal/day) under medical supervision, ask your treating physician about gallstone risk and any prophylaxis appropriate to your specific case
  • With standard, gradual weight loss (0.5-1 kg per week) as part of a balanced diet with moderate fat content, risk is much lower and usually doesn't require additional pharmacological prophylaxis
  • New, severe pain in the upper right abdomen, especially after a meal and especially during intensive weight loss, requires urgent medical consultation — it may be a sign of gallstones
  • Never buy or take UDCA on your own without a prescription and medical consultation, no matter how good the results of this study look

Our editorial recommendation

This study's results are promising and show that in a narrow, well-defined population — bariatric surgery patients whose gallstone risk is already dramatically elevated by the nature of the procedure itself — a simple, six-month pharmacological intervention can significantly reduce the number of complications that sometimes require another operation. This is important information for the growing number of people undergoing bariatric surgery and for the teams who care for them.

This is not, however, a signal to treat UDCA as a universal "add-on" to every weight-loss diet. For the vast majority of people reducing their body weight at a typical, gradual pace, the best known gallstone prophylaxis remains avoiding excessively rapid weight loss — not reaching for a medication reserved for a completely different, much higher-risk group of patients.

This study answers a precise question about a narrow group of post-surgical patients — and in that role it performs well. The biggest mistake one could draw from it would be applying it to a completely different situation: someone who simply wants to lose weight at a healthy pace.
